Quantifying Cross-Correlations between Economic Policy Uncertainty and Bitcoin Market: Evidence from Multifractal Analysis
We investigate the dynamic correlation between the Bitcoin price (BTC) and the U.S. economic policy uncertainty index (USEPU) from the perspective of multifractality.
